League One play-off hopefuls Blackpool win 2-0 at relegation-threatened Shrewsbury with goals from Karamoko Dembele and Hayden Coulson.
Goals from Karamoko Dembele and Hayden Coulson secured Blackpool a 2-0 victory at Shrewsbury to keep their League One play-off hopes alive.
Blackpool were then awarded a free-kick in the 40th minute, from which George Byers' header looped over the Shrewsbury backline but found the hands of keeper Harry Burgoyne. But Blackpool doubled their advantage in the 84th minute when Dembele's cross found the unmarked Coulson, who headed home.
